Dana Hovig
Marie Stopes International | Chief Executive Officer
Dana Hovig was appointed Chief Executive Officer of Marie Stopes International (MSI) in January 2007.
As CEO of one of the largest family planning and reproductive health organisations in the world, Dana is responsible for strategic and operational leadership of MSI’s UK and international divisions; organisation development; high level representation with partners and key stakeholders; and programme development, oversight and support. Prior to his appointment as CEO, Dana served as Deputy Chief Executive of MSI for two years.
Dana is a leader in social marketing, social franchising, and behaviour change communications. While living in Karachi Pakistan for nearly 4 years, he managed one of the world’s largest social marketing and clinic franchising programmes. Prior to joining MSI, Dana spent 11 years at Population Services International (PSI), where he oversaw and provided technical assistance to over 35 social franchising and social marketing programmes on 5 continents in the areas of HIV/AIDS prevention, family planning, maternal health, child health and nutrition. Dana started his career working and living for 5 years in rural Mali and rural Togo, providing technical assistance to women’s small enterprises and business cooperatives.
Dana sits on the Board of Directors of DKT and several of MSI’s partners worldwide. He holds an MSc in International Political Economy from the London School of Economics and a BA in Economics from the University of Notre Dame in the US.
